When the boards were up during renovation, I thought "Oh no, another salad place!" When they opened, I decided to pop in for a visit and, it turns out that they make pretty good salads. The concept is innovative.

For $8.90, you get a bowl of mixed greens, a dressing of choice and 6 toppings of your fancy – tuna, sunflower seeds, tofu, corn, broccolli, olives, cheese, chick peas etc. You’d be hardpressed to find something you didn’t like! It has become my new favourite take out for lunch. I would usually get two servings of tuna, egg, tofu, sunflower seed and chick peas with a french ravegoti dressing (olive oil, lemon juice etc). Absolutely yums and I get my protein.

It helps that the owners are on hand to serve you, gives service a real kick! If you are in the CBD area, drop by and give them a look.

Working out x 3 a week and meal planning to boot comes with it's own set of time management issues. There is just not enough time in the day to do everything. Usually, I cook twice a week for the entire week's worth of food. Needless to say, it means everything has to be done in double time or less.

I love chinese stir fry – everything still tastes incredibly crunchy and fresh.

One of my favourite recipes is coincidentally, the fastest to prepare. Prep time: 5mins (excludes defrosting of meats) and cooking time: 5mins.
